Provide for preventive, routine and non-routine maintenance and for the repair of the electrical equipment and machines and of the related control boards; Ensure that all reporting routines are followed and that all equipment related paperwork are carried out within his area of responsibility, such as maintenance records, updating of service and instruction manuals, instructing procedures, etc.; 3) Be familiar with reporting routines regarding the EDP based maintenance system on board; Keep the stock of spare parts and consumables for the equipment of his/her responsibility at the appropriate level by verifying the stock levels and reporting to his/her superiors the deficiencies taking in consideration future maintenance requirements and delivery time; Monitors the reliability of spare parts utilized; Supervise the disassembly, loading, unloading and assembly of the shop and electrical devices and equipment; 7) Be familiar with all classification society and authorities rules and regulations applicable to his/her area of responsibility; Be safety conscious in all his work and use compulsory protective equipment; Ensure he/she is familiar with all applicable work and safety procedures, and promote implementation of same; Ensure that before any maintenance activity is started, a proper investigation is carried out, precautions have been taken the equipment have been properly isolated from the main switchboard, the circuit breakers are locked, warning signs are posted and the "work permit" has been signed; Instruct all personnel assigned to him/her of their duties and responsibilities and of any special safety precautions to be taken prior to start-up of any work; Promptly report all accidents, near-miss accidents, Non-Conformances and safety hazards to his/her immediate superior; Participate in safety meetings and safety drills held on board; Carry out his/her duties according to the Emergency Preparedness Action Plan when needed; Ensure good housekeeping in his/her working areas
